Transforming Machine Learning Endeavors: The Impact of Query2DataFrame Toolkit
The Query2DataFrame toolkit is revolutionizing the way data is handled in machine learning projects, offering a practical solution to today's data-intensive challenges. This innovative toolkit, designed to facilitate interaction with PostgreSQL databases, enhances the efficiency of data handling, making it more accessible for researchers, developers, and data scientists alike.
Simplified Data Filtering and Aggregation
Query2DataFrame allows for complex filters and aggregations to be expressed in concise SQL queries, rather than verbose procedural code. This streamlined approach not only speeds up workflow development but also makes it easier to maintain. For instance, filtering a cohort with multiple conditions and computing percentages can be achieved with a single SQL query, eliminating the need for multiple intermediate steps common in Pandas.
Improved Performance on Large Datasets
When backed by efficient query engines, Query2DataFrame can handle large-scale data faster than native DataFrame methods. By leveraging query optimization techniques and reducing redundant computations, Query2DataFrame offers improved performance, making it an ideal choice for tackling today's data-intensive challenges.
Enhanced Readability and Collaboration
The use of SQL syntax in Query2DataFrame is often more accessible for teams familiar with databases, fostering better collaboration between data engineers and data scientists. The declarative nature of SQL helps clearly express the data retrieval logic compared to complex programmatic filtering, promoting transparency and easing communication within teams.
Seamless Integration with Machine Learning Pipelines
Since machine learning projects rely heavily on clean, well-structured input data, Query2DataFrame bridges extraction and transformation tasks efficiently, supporting tasks like cohort analysis, feature engineering, and statistical summarization critical for model training and evaluation.
Reduction of Code Complexity and Errors
By reducing multiple lines of procedural code into succinct queries, Query2DataFrame minimizes the chance of coding errors in data transformations, leading to more reliable data preprocessing—an essential step in robust machine learning workflows.
Getting Started with Query2DataFrame
To begin using Query2DataFrame, Python 3.8 or higher is required. To install the toolkit, clone the repository and install the necessary libraries. A video overview of using Query2DataFrame in a machine learning project is available for reference. For those interested in contributing to the project, the Query2DataFrame repository is open for exploration and community participation.
Query2DataFrame streamlines data retrieval, saving, and loading of datasets, allowing researchers and developers to focus more on analysis and model development. Embracing Query2DataFrame can lead to significant time savings, increased accuracy, and more intuitive data handling processes. In the quest for innovation, the Query2DataFrame toolkit is essential for making our lives easier through technology.
[1] Query2DataFrame: Efficient Data Manipulation for Machine Learning [2] Feature Engineering with Query2DataFrame: A Practical Guide [3] A Comparative Study of Query2DataFrame and Pandas for Data Preprocessing in Machine Learning [4] Query2DataFrame: A Powerful Tool for Cohort Analysis in Machine Learning
- Query2DataFrame is particularly beneficial for education and self-development in the field of data-and-cloud-computing and technology, as it simplifies data filtering and aggregation, improves performance on large datasets, and streamlines integration with machine learning pipelines, making it a valuable tool for online learning and lifelong learning in these areas.
- The Query2DataFrame toolkit is a practical solution for machine learning projects, offering a declarative approach to data handling that fosters better collaboration between data engineers and data scientists, enhancing the efficiency of complex filtering, aggregation, and other extraction and transformation tasks.
- AsQuery2DataFrame minimizes coding errors in data transformations and offers improved performance on large datasets, it is an ideal choice for education-and-self-development in the context of technology and machine learning, as it leads to more reliable data preprocessing, enabling researchers and developers to focus more on analysis and model development, and thus contributing to significant time savings, increased accuracy, and more intuitive data handling processes.